Basic Concepts of Starter Relay Control

Starter relay controls are integral to a vehicle’s electrical system, serving as the intermediary between the ignition switch and the starter motor. When the ignition is turned, the relay control receives a low-current signal and, in response, sends a high-current signal to the starter motor, initiating the engine start-up process. This mechanism allows for efficient and controlled engine ignition, minimizing wear on the electrical system and ensuring a smooth start 1.

Troubleshooting and Maintenance

Common issues with starter relay controls may include failure to engage the starter motor or intermittent starting problems. Troubleshooting these issues often involves checking the electrical connections, testing the relay control for proper operation, and ensuring that the battery and starter motor are in good condition. Regular maintenance practices, such as inspecting and cleaning the electrical contacts and ensuring secure connections, can help to prevent issues and ensure optimal performance 5.

Interaction with Electric Starting System

When the ignition switch is turned to the ‘start’ position, the Starter Relay Control receives a signal. It then activates the starter relay, which in turn engages the starter motor. This process is essential for the initial cranking of the engine, allowing it to reach the necessary speed for combustion to begin.
